Handover: bakery order-cutoff rule

Hey — quick brain dump before I roll off. The Crumbline cutoff logic lives in `orders/cutoff.py`. Orders placed after 2 p.m. local bakery time shift to next-day fulfillment, except holiday pre-orders, which have their own table. Don't touch the timezone handling without reading the comments first; it bit us twice. For anything unclear, ping the person now owning this, named below.

signatory, yahog-badug: Quenix Ulaael

TICKET-8820: Migrate Bramblecourt service builds to the hermetic Ostrel toolchain. For weekly sync: network fetches are now fully vendored, and the compiler is pinned to a checked-in archive. Remaining blockers are two codegen steps that shell out to host tools; replacement stubs are drafted but untested. Output digests are reproducible across three runner classes so far. Timeline holds at two sprints. The first fully hermetic candidate carries the token below.

pipeline stamp: htk4_66df

**CI note: flaky health checks behind the Gatewick LB**

The integration suite intermittently fails because the load balancer marks the Ozette API unhealthy during its first thirty seconds, before the JIT warmup finishes. The check hits `/healthz` every five seconds with a two-failure threshold, so cold starts trip it. Proposed fix: separate readiness endpoint that gates on warmup completion. Reviewer, please confirm the pipeline run matches the trace token below.

session token of bajeg-bajop = htk4_6c57